There is a mobile studio in the US called Jam In the Van which has recorded over a thousand artists / bands who often don't have the resources for 'normal' studio time. Tonight, we feature The Reverend Shawn Amos doing a cover of one of David Bowie's best known songs. To say that it has a different mood is an understatement - but it is really interesting what he has done with it. Give it a listen!
